Legislative Coffee scheduled for Saturday

Senator Mary Jo Taylor, Representative Troy Waymaster and Representative Alicia Straub will hold a Legislative Coffee in Great Bend on Saturday, March 7 at 10 a.m. The event is sponsored by the Great Bend Chamber of Commerce and will be held at the chamber office, 1125 Williams St.

The main topic of discussion will be the passage of bills that each chamber has debated and voted on at this time, as well as pending legislation, including the budget. All members of the public are invited to attend and discuss these legislative matters.

Senator Mary Jo Taylor, 33rd Kansas Senate District, represents Barton, Edwards, Kiowa, Lane, Ness, Pawnee, Rush Scott and Stafford Counties as well as parts of Hodgeman and Rice counties.

Representative Alicia Straub, 113th Kansas House District, represents Pratt and Stafford counties as well as parts of Barton, Pawnee and Rice counties.   

Representative Troy Waymaster, 109th Kansas House District, represents Barton, Lincoln, Jewell, Osborne, Rush, Russell, and Smith counties.
